Woodburn water plant honored

Tuesday, Jun 28, 2011


Doug Burkhardt

Most of the Woodburn Water Treatment Plant’s operations, maintenance, utility, and administrative staff were at the Molalla Road facility last Thursday, and they briefly gathered to commemorate the award the plant received from the Pacific Northwest Clean Water Association. Curtis Stultz (far left), is the supervisor at the wastewater plant. Stultz has served the Woodburn Public Works Department for the past 21 years.
